Why Growing Your YouTube Subscribers Matters
Growing your YouTube subscriber base is essential for long-term success on the platform. More subscribers mean higher visibility, increased engagement, and better monetization opportunities. In this guide, we'll explore proven strategies to help you attract and retain subscribers.
Optimize Your YouTube Channel
A well-optimized channel is the foundation for subscriber growth. Follow these steps:
- Channel Name & Branding: Use a memorable name and consistent branding (logo, banner, colors).
- About Section: Clearly describe your content and include relevant keywords.
- Channel Trailer: Create a short, engaging video to introduce new visitors to your content.
Create High-Quality, Engaging Content
Content is king on YouTube. To keep viewers coming back:
- Focus on Value: Solve problems, entertain, or educate your audience.
- Hook Viewers Early: The first 15 seconds should grab attention.
- Consistency is Key: Upload regularly to build viewer habits.
Leverage SEO for YouTube Videos
Optimizing your videos for search helps attract organic traffic:
- Keyword Research: Use tools like TubeBuddy or VidIQ to find trending keywords.
- Title Optimization: Include keywords naturally while keeping titles compelling.
- Descriptions & Tags: Write detailed descriptions with keywords and use relevant tags.
Promote Your Videos Across Platforms
Expand your reach by sharing videos beyond YouTube:
- Social Media: Share clips on Instagram, Twitter, and Facebook with links to the full video.
- Email Marketing: Notify your email list about new uploads.
- Collaborations: Partner with other creators to tap into their audiences.
Engage With Your Audience
Building a community fosters loyalty and encourages subscriptions:
- Respond to Comments: Show viewers you value their input.
- Polls & Q&A: Use YouTube’s interactive features to boost engagement.
- Live Streams: Host live sessions to connect in real-time.
Use Call-to-Actions (CTAs) Effectively
Encourage viewers to subscribe with clear CTAs:
- Verbal Reminders: Ask viewers to subscribe during videos.
- End Screens & Cards: Use YouTube’s tools to prompt subscriptions.
- Incentives: Offer exclusive content for subscribers.
Analyze & Adapt Your Strategy
Track performance to refine your approach:
- YouTube Analytics: Monitor watch time, click-through rates, and subscriber growth.
- A/B Testing: Experiment with thumbnails, titles, and content styles.
- Stay Updated: Follow YouTube algorithm changes and trends.
